Dates[edit]

cv by —Preceding unsigned comment added by 80.58.205.51 (talk) 09:27, 5 May 2010 (UTC)[reply]

"Active cooling on CPUs started to appear on the retail Intel Pentium, and by 1997 was standard on all desktop processors" False, it appeared on 486 processors, so it was standard by 1992 more or less.

--Licurgo 05:09, 23 December 2006 (UTC)[reply]

The Pentium was introduced in 1993, and the retail boxed ones came with fansinks, but there were plenty of 486s and Pentiums that used only passive cooling for some time after its introduction. I stripped out a few old units some months back at work - machines from 1995 or so that still used passive cooling (heatsinks without fans), so active cooling clearly wasn't universal then. There were 486DX4s that were actively cooled, but that wasn't released until 1994. Active cooling wasn't standard on all new desktop PC processors until some time later. If you can find a reliable source that supports these earlier dates, by all means make the change to the article, but at present the reference for these dates seems pretty reliable. 85.210.140.133 01:46, 10 January 2007 (UTC)[reply]

Two-pin connector[edit]

Some computer fans, especially smaller ones (80mm or less) use a 2-pin connector, which is present on graphics cards. It is somehow similar to the 3-pin Molex connector used for fans, but it is not just a 3-pin Molex with one pin less. You cannot plug these connectors into 3-pin Molex headers. Many of these fans can be found here e.g. [3] and [4]. --MrBurns (talk) 03:52, 20 February 2015 (UTC)[reply]
